Abstract

A compaction capable receptacle may include a housing with a trash receiving opening, a compaction unit arranged within the housing, and a trash bin arranged within the housing and configured for rotating trash within the bin below the compaction unit.

What is claimed is: 
     
         1 . A compaction capable receptacle, comprising:
 a housing with a trash receiving opening;   a compaction unit arranged within the housing;   a trash bin arranged within the housing and configured for rotating trash within the bin below the compaction unit.   
     
     
         2 . The receptacle of  claim 1 , wherein the receptacle is configured for continuous feed operation. 
     
     
         3 . The receptacle of  claim 1 , wherein the compaction unit is configured for hold down. 
     
     
         4 . The receptacle of  claim 3 , wherein the compaction unit is configured to continue receiving trash during the hold down operation. 
     
     
         5 . The receptacle of  claim 1 , wherein the compaction unit is configured for arrangement partially within the trash bin. 
     
     
         6 . The receptacle of  claim 5 , wherein the compaction unit is pivotable into and out of the trash bin. 
     
     
         7 . The receptacle of  claim 6 , wherein the compaction unit is biased in a position out of the trash bin. 
     
     
         8 . The receptacle of  claim 1 , further comprising a drive wheel configured for rotating the trash bin within the housing. 
     
     
         9 . The receptacle of  claim 8 , further comprising a plurality of guides for guiding the rotation of the trash bin within the housing. 
     
     
         10 . The receptacle of  claim 9 , wherein the compaction unit comprises a bin-accommodating housing configured for guiding the rotation of the trash bin. 
     
     
         11 . The receptacle of  claim 1 , wherein the compaction unit is arranged in substantially a back half of the trash bin. 
     
     
         12 . The receptacle of  claim 11 , wherein the trash bin is configured to rotate approximately 180 degrees to position trash below the compaction unit. 
     
     
         13 . The receptacle of  claim 12 , wherein the compaction unit is configured to hold down pressure on the trash until a front half of the trash bin needs compaction. 
     
     
         14 . The receptacle of  claim 1 , further comprising a door for removal of the trash bin. 
     
     
         15 . The receptacle of  claim 14 , wherein the door is coupled to the compaction unit and the compaction unit is biased in an upward direction such that opening the door frees the compaction unit to rotate upwardly and out of the trash bin. 
     
     
         16 . A method of receiving and compacting trash, comprising:
 receiving trash into a bin through a trash receiving opening;   guiding the trash to a front half of the bin;   rotating the trash in the front half of the bin below a compaction unit;   compacting the trash; and   simultaneously receiving additional trash into the bin.   
     
     
         17 . The method of  claim 16 , wherein compacting the trash further comprises imparting a hold down force. 
     
     
         18 . The method of  claim 17 , further comprising interrupting the compacting when a light curtain is interrupted. 
     
     
         19 . The method of  claim 16 , wherein rotating the trash comprises actuating a drive wheel to rotate the bin. 
     
     
         20 . The method of  claim 19 , further comprising allowing for trash access by automatically pivoting the compaction unit upon opening of a door.
